Tension Ceiling Materials: A Look at Safety and Sustainability

When it comes to selecting stretch ceiling materials, homeowners and contractors alike must consider a mixture of factors that ensure high-quality performance and safety while minimizing ecological footprint. Modern ceiling systems are regularly crafted from a wide selection of materials, each with its own unique set of benefits.

Some popular options include PVC (polyvinyl chloride), known for its longevity, and polyester fabric, renowned for excellent safety features. Furthermore, newer materials like polyurethane (PU) and green fabrics are gaining traction due to their environmental friendliness.

It's essential to carefully assess the intended use of the ceiling, along with any local regulations, when making a decision. Transparency regarding materials and their production methods is important to ensuring both safety and sustainability.

Can Stretch Ceilings Affect Air Quality? Exploring the Impact of Stretch Ceiling Materials

Stretch ceilings have become a popular choice for modern homes and commercial spaces, delivering a seamless and stylish look. However, questions about their impact on air quality and the environment persist. Some materials used in stretch ceilings, such as PVC, could release volatile organic compounds (VOCs) into the air, which can contribute to indoor air pollution and cause respiratory problems. Furthermore, the manufacturing and disposal of stretch ceiling materials typically require resources and energy, raising concerns about their environmental footprint.

Choosing a breathable, low-VOC ceiling option can help mitigate the potential risks. Consumers should thoroughly evaluate the materials used in stretch ceilings and investigate the manufacturer's environmental practices.

Beyond Aesthetics: Ensuring the Safety and Longevity of Stretch Ceilings

While stretch ceilings offer undeniable decorative appeal, prioritizing their safety and longevity is paramount. These suspended systems require careful installation by qualified professionals to ensure secure attachment and proper weight distribution. Selecting durable materials that resist moisture damage and fading from UV exposure is crucial for long-term performance. Regular inspections and prompt maintenance, including cleaning and addressing any signs of wear or damage, can significantly extend the lifespan of your stretch ceiling investment.
